Нужно указать на файлы вне корня www - PullRequest
12 голосов
/ 26 апреля 2011

Моя проблема заключается в следующем, я запускаю веб-сайт на оконном сервере. Веб-сайты расположены в следующем каталоге. «C: / Inetpub / Wwwroot /'.

В последнее время накопитель c переполнен, поскольку один из веб-сайтов позволяет пользователю загружать файлы в это местоположение. C: / inetpub / wwwroot / mywebsite / recordss /'.

Я бы хотел переместить эту папку с записями на электронный диск на сервере, на котором достаточно места 'e: / mywebsite_data / recordss /'

Я создал эту папку и переместил файлы в новое место на диске e.

Моя проблема в том, что я не могу создать гиперссылку на файлы в этом новом месте. Я попробовал этот раздел ниже, но, очевидно, он ищет файл на моей рабочей станции.

<a href="E:\mywebsite_data\recordings\F1301210919031721005a.wav">Recording</a>

Есть предложения?

Спасибо

Ответы [ 2 ]

11 голосов
/ 26 апреля 2011

Вы можете решить свою проблему, создав виртуальный каталог

Создание виртуальных каталогов в IIS 6.0

Вот статья о том, как это сделать в IIS7

Общие сведения о сайтах, приложениях и виртуальных каталогах в IIS 7

4 голосов
/ 26 апреля 2011

Вы можете использовать виртуальные каталоги IIS: https://web.archive.org/web/20110318232846/http://support.microsoft.com/kb/172138

С их помощью вы можете размещать внешние папки на вашем сайте (это как включение).


Обновление:

Другой учебник: http://msdn.microsoft.com/en-us/library/zwk103ab.aspx

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...